Key Food Sources of Snow Leopards

Snow leopards primarily hunt animals that range from medium-sized ungulates like **blue sheep** (bharal) and **ibex** to smaller mammals such as **pikas** and **domestic livestock**. The choice of prey largely depends on the altitude and the specific **habitat** characteristics often associated with the rugged, mountainous terrains of Central Asia. Their unique adaptations allow them **hunting techniques** effective in glacial environments, allowing them to take down prey larger than themselves.

Hunting Techniques of Snow Leopards

Snow leopards exhibit remarkable **hunting techniques** that emphasize stealth and patience. Often, these leopards will stalk their **prey** from a distance, utilizing their keen eyesight and powerful hind limbs to make sudden ambushes. They are adapted to traverse rocky terrain with exceptional agility, often relying on the element of surprise to catch their **food sources**. This ability not only enhances their **prey selection** but also impacts their overall energy efficiency during hunts, which is vital given their habitat’s harsh conditions.

Snow Leopard Feeding Patterns and Ecology

The feeding patterns of snow leopards significantly contribute to their effectiveness as master hunters in cold, rugged environments. While often solitary, snow leopards are adept scavengers. They occasionally return to their kills over several days to consume leftovers, marking territorial claims and preventing other carnivores from accessing vital food resources. This scavenging behavior further highlights their adaptive strategies in a landscape where resources are limited.

Human-Wildlife Conflict Management

The coexistence between human populations and snow leopards is critical. Baiting **food competition** through livestock loss often triggers retaliation against leopards. Addressing this conflict requires community engagement, providing educational resources on snow leopards’ ecological significance, and implementing **prey management** strategies to mitigate loss. Incentives for local communities that help protect these animals can create cooperative efforts in preserving the delicate balance of mountain ecosystems.
